    Mary C.

    This is a must stop and have a great dinner when you are in San Francisco. It is just so perfect. Now, this is not super fancy food, but it is fine dinning and the best steak place. You will love everything about it. Make a reservation. You really need to do that. It is crowded on weekends. It is great for a date night, it is just so pretty, but it is also family friendly. The prices are what you expect in San Francisco, but it is what it is. And it is great. They have great steaks, made just the way you want and their prime rib is wonderful. They have the best sides. Try their green beans, which have the nicest touch of garlic or their creamed spinach. All of their desserts are great. It is comfortable and you are never rushed. The service is the best. You will love it.

    Stephanie Q.

    This place is a must visit. The ambiance is made for a great date night spot, the red and dim lighting really sets the mood. The service is great. The food is delicious. We got the filet mignon 10oz with rice and green beans. The filet was tender (ordered medium rare), the rice was nice and buttery, the green beans were made with garlic and perfectly seasoned with salt. I would absolutely order this again. We also ordered the prime rib, which was a little fatty than the filet cut but still very good. Comes with creamed spinach and mash potatoes. I can't wait to come back already! Totally worth every dollar.

    Nikita K.

    The ambiance and setting inside brazen head is super nice with the red and dim lighting. There was no wait when I came here on weekdays. I got the seasonal spiked peppermint hot chocolate with schnapps recently and it was so good. The flavor is good and the chocolate isn't overpowered by the schnapps. I do wish they had more vegetarian options here and even the spaghetti without meatballs cannot be made vegetarian since the sauce is made with beef. I got the impossible burger since it was the one no meat option and it was delicious. The impossible meat and the bread and sauce are so good and I'm glad I tried it. The mashed potatoes are also good though could use some seasoning. I also got the tomato burrata appetizer and wasn't a fan so probably would not get it again. The service here is great as well!

    amy T.

    Brazen Head is one of those hidden neighborhood spots that instantly feels like home. Tucked away on a quiet corner in Cow Hollow, this dark little spot oozes old-school charm--like it's been serving locals for a hundred years. It's dark and seems old, but with eighties remodel ceiling lights. The menu is focused and comforting, packed with hearty, meat-forward classics that hit the spot. When you are seated, there is are two forks and a steak knife to prepare you for your dinner. You'll find salads and appetizers to start, followed by entrées that come with your choice of mashed or baked potato and seasonal vegetables which are brocolli or green beans depending on the entree. For vegetarians, there is an impossible burger served with creamy mashed potatoes. It is a good size portion 1/2 cup scoop, and not overloaded. There is also an appetizer garden salad, but it's not a meal size so order an entree. Everything else has meat. There are no vegan options here, but that's to be expected. Everything feels simple and satisfying. Don't skip dessert--it's the perfect finish. The wood bar adds to the nostalgic vibe and there's a small TV for those who want to turn their backs from the bar to catch a game without the loud sports-bar scene. There's also a parklet on the side for outdoor seating. Please don't arrive in hurry because the service is off. It's meant to be cozy and dark and intimate. They want you to go slow which is nice, but I asked for water three times. The busser took away plates, and I still didn't have water. Maybe it wasn't their night, but we arrived a little after 5pm on a Sunday and it wasn't that busy.

    Lauren T.

    Old-school, cozy steakhouse vibes--very small inside, but there's a bar and some outdoor seating too. They don't take reservations, so be ready for a bit of a wait. Prices are super reasonable! We spent $168 for two people, which included a bottle of wine, two apps, two entrées, and dessert. The standout was the petite filet--cooked perfectly medium rare with great flavor. On the flip side, the meatballs were a bit dry, and the French onion soup lacked depth. The lobster ravioli came in a light sauce, but unfortunately, the lobster tasted overly fishy. Now the bread pudding? Absolutely amazing. Warm, served with ice cream, and packed with apples and raisins--it totally stole the show. Overall, I'd 100% go back for the steak and that bread pudding--but probably skip the rest.

    John N.

    The food here is decent, but the vibe where they really shine. Moody, intimate, and quaint...a vignette from a bygone era that is tough to capture in words. The kind of place that could only exist in San Francisco... As a carnivore, I am always on the hunt for good steak. I tried their New York Strip, which is served with a cream sauce. While portioned and cooked well (temperature on point), I felt it was a bit under-seasoned. The sauce also could have used a bit more depth and texture (it was a bit too loose, imo). At this price point ($43), I expect a slightly elevated experience, or something that pops. It was good, but it really wasn't anything special. There is a +$3 up-charge for "loaded" baked potato, which, for some reason comes deconstructed. I also tried the French onion soup. I felt this was excessively priced at $14, and again was not really anything special. The serving size is average and the broth was pretty thin. I would skip this next time. The most disappointing part was a charge of $10 for soda water, which they do not have on tap. I think they charged for refills, even though on several of the pours, they didn't ask if I wanted more...they just poured. There was also a discrepancy between the hand-written bill and the final bill after they swiped my credit card (an additional +$2.19, which I assumed was a CC fee). All in, it's an expensive meal. I do feel that the charm of the place is enough to warrant the 4 stars, however. There's something to the atmosphere that's hard to capture in words...the dark stained hard-wood panels and cozy candlelights (real flames!) at the bar. The portraits on the wall from an era lost to time. It's the kind of place that feels welcoming and warm, even if you've never been there before...like coming home to an old friend. I'd return with a date or if I'm looking for a cozy setting with a (small) group of friends. On food quality and value, though, there are other options in the city that I feel offer a better value.

    Ask the Community - Brazen Head

    Do you allow dogs in your outdoor area?

    Yes! the Brazen Head Parklet does permit Dogs to join in on all the fun. The kids who visit the parklet enjoy well behaved friendly dogs Thank you for asking… Read more

    Is there a dress attire recommendation? We're tourists and wonder my how nicely to dress?

    We are a neighborhood place established since 1980. We ask you dress comfortably. Please no cut offs and no tank tops. We have an outside Parklet with heaters and blankets if needed. Dress for a good time… Read more

    Hi? Are reservations accepted?

    I don't believe they accept reservations. I personally have never had an issue getting a table, but I would recommend calling in advance just to check how busy they are. They ALWAYS answer the phone. Enjoy!… Read more

    When does the kitchen close?

    I asked my server - it's shortly before the restaurant closes. Yes, you can get a full meal and not just a cup of soup.… Read more

    Is prime rib dinner served every night?

    Yes Prime stub is available every night at the Brazen Head Thank you for asking See you soon

    Can we eat in the restaurant?

    You could dine inside. And the food is great!

    Are you still open for late night dining as of August 2021?

    The hours service for now: Sunday Monday 5-10 Tuesday Wednesday 5-11… Read more

    Hi, do you have outside seating?

    Hi Dan, yes! We have built a parklet with booths, plexiglass walls, and a roof, as well as high-top tables alongside our building.

    I have heard conflicting answers, does the Brazen Head take credit cards? And if so, which ones?

    Hi Laura, thanks very much for your interest. We do accept all credit cards now. Hope to see you there soon.

    What time does the kitchen close?

    Ben, the Brazen Head stops serving food at 1 AM when the kitchen closes. Every night of the week. Thank you for asking

    Is any of your beef from Creekstone Farms? If so, which ones?

    Zaiyreen, No, none of our beef is from Creekstone Farms

    How longs it been open?

    The Brazen Head Restaurant opened in 1980 we have been in business for 39 years at this location 3166 Buchanan Street X Greenwich
